Output f968f91ca55a5ce07899bbd0e0dfd40e2feb827df284be8f2f171e70d2f6dafb:1

value
3524500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ab6edb60074fb74394290042db3da2446e57e56 OP_EQUAL
address
3Fo58BfaMAwABsWSgB3FrbMSWYLHx5WUyi
transaction
f968f91ca55a5ce07899bbd0e0dfd40e2feb827df284be8f2f171e70d2f6dafb
confirmations
311174
spent
true